Shingles vaccine may reduce dementia risk

Several studies suggest that the shingles vaccine may reduce the risk of dementia by 20%. The vaccine's ability to control inflammation caused by the common herpes zóster virus may act as a protective shield against cognitive decline, offering a potential and accessible prevention method.
